What is a migration manager?

Migration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ing and coordinating the process of moving data, applications, or systems from one environment to another, such as from on-premises infrastructure to the cloud. They plan, execute, and monitor migration projects, ensuring minimal disruption to business operations and data integrity. Migration Managers often collaborate with IT teams, stakeholders, and third-party vendors to develop timelines, address risks, and resolve issues during the migration process. Their role is crucial for organizations undergoing digital transformation or major upgrades.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a migration manager?

To thrive as a Migration Manager, you need expertise in project management, data migration methodologies, and a deep understanding of systems integration, often backed by a degree in information technology or a related field. Familiarity with migration tools such as Azure Migrate, AWS Migration Hub, and experience with cloud platforms or database management systems is typically required. Strong communication, problem-solving abilities, and stakeholder management are crucial soft skills for coordinating teams and ensuring smooth transitions. These competencies are essential for minimizing disruption, safeguarding data integrity, and delivering successful migration outcomes.

What are some of the key challenges a migration manager faces during large-scale data or system migrations?

One of the main challenges for a Migration Manager is coordinating between various technical teams and business stakeholders to ensure minimal disruption during migrations. Managing timelines, data integrity, and unforeseen compatibility issues are common hurdles, especially when dealing with legacy systems. Additionally, ensuring effective communication and documentation throughout each migration phase is vital to mitigate risks and maintain project alignment. The role often requires balancing strict deadlines with the need for thorough testing and validation.

What is the difference between Migration Manager vs Data Migration Specialist?

AspectMigration ManagerData Migration Specialist
CredentialsProject management certifications, relevant industry experienceData management certifications, SQL, ETL tools expertise
Work EnvironmentOversees migration projects, manages teams, coordinates with stakeholdersPerforms technical data migration tasks, analyzes data, executes migration scripts
Employer & Industry UsageIT firms, large corporations, consulting companiesIT departments, data-focused organizations, consulting firms
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ding project management roles in migrationTechnical data migration tasks and skills

Migration Managers focus on overseeing entire migration projects, coordinating teams, and ensuring timely delivery. Data Migration Specialists handle the technical execution of data transfers, working directly with data and migration tools. Both roles are essential in migration projects but differ in scope and responsibilities.
